RACING BILL 1998

Debate resumed from 10 December 1998, on motion by Ms Carnell:

That this Bill be agreed to in principle.

MR QUINLAN (10.33): Mr Speaker, the Opposition supports this Bill. It is a legal framework for the regulation and administration of the racing industry within the ACT. It enables the established racing clubs to become controlling bodies and therefore qualify for membership of the peak racing bodies within Australia. It also provides for a Racing Appeals Tribunal. Some of our members will be pleased to know that the president and the vice-president will be members of the legal profession, so the racing industry can look forward to some interesting hearings from time to time. Mr Speaker, we support the Bill.
